Lands’ End Reports 3Q Sales: Warns of 4Q Drop in Sales

Lands’ End Inc., Dodgeville, WI, has reported net sales for the third quarter ended Oct. 29, totaled $326.0 million, up 1% from sales of $322.4 million in the same quarter last year.

Net income for the quarter was $8.8 million, compared with the $0.3 million earned in the same quarter last year

Third quarter sales on the company’s Internet site (http://www.landsend.com) were about two and one-half times those in the same quarter last year. In the most recent fiscal year, Internet sales were $61 million, about 4.5% of total net sales, from $18 million in the prior year.

During the third quarter, there was an increase in catalog productivity, or sales per page, due to the planned 20% reduction in the number of pages circulated.

The company also warned that fiscal fourth-quarter sales are expected to fall as it cuts the number of pages in its catalogs and pushes more sales over the Internet.
